The Kaiju Apostle Podcast is what happens when two seminarians dive into Toho's deep, rich history of monster films and discover what lies beneath the surface. Whether you’re a hardcore or casual fan, or somewhere in between, if you’ve ever thought there must be something more to these movies than people in rubber suits, then this show is for you.
